How Zanesville City Jail Inmates: Crime Stories and Arrest Records Actually Works
Understanding Zanesville City Jail Inmates: Crime Stories and Arrest Records starts with knowing the basic flow of information. When an individual is taken into custody by local law enforcement, certain data is generated. This includes the person’s name, date of birth, booking time, alleged charges, and often a mugshot. This collection forms the core of an arrest record. Many jurisdictions, including Zanesville, make this information part of the public domain by law. The intent is to maintain accountability and allow community access to official actions. However, the raw data can be difficult to interpret without context.
The journey from booking to public record typically involves several steps. First, the initial arrest report is filed. Next, the data is entered into a jail management system or database. Depending on the municipality, this may be managed by the city or a county-level agency. Subsequently, many of these records are uploaded to official portals or third-party aggregators. This is where the average person can begin a search. They might use a name, date range, or booking number to narrow results. The goal is not to judge but to locate factual entries.
It is important to distinguish between arrest records and court outcomes. The record created at booking may not reflect the final resolution of a case. Charges can be dropped, dismissed, or result in acquittal. For this reason, Zanesville City Jail Inmates: Crime Stories and Arrest Records should be read as a starting point, not a conclusion. News articles often fill in the timeline with narrative details, but the official record remains the foundational document. Knowing this helps readers avoid misinterpretation. It also underscores the value of cross-referencing multiple sources.

Another frequent question is about privacy and the removal of old records. Not all information remains public forever. Some jurisdictions have expungement or record-sealing processes. These legal procedures can limit public access to certain past arrests under specific conditions. Juvenile records, for example, are often sealed to protect a minor’s future. However, expungement rules vary widely by state and offense type. Someone searching for Zanesville City Jail Inmates: Crime Stories and Arrest Records might find gaps or redactions. These limitations exist to balance transparency with individual rights. They are a normal part of the legal framework.
People also ask how to interpret the data they find. A name match does not equal proof of guilt. Arrests are legal procedures that occur before a determination is made. The presumption of innocence remains a constitutional right. Therefore, headlines and snippets should never be treated as final judgment. Context is everything. Reading the associated charges, dates, and outcomes provides a clearer picture. Critical thinking turns raw data into informed understanding. This approach protects both the subject and the researcher.

Things People Often Misunderstand
A major misunderstanding is equating an arrest with a conviction. The public often conflates the two, especially after high-profile coverage. In reality, the vast majority of arrests do not lead to guilty pleas or trials. Many cases end in diversion programs, charges being dropped, or acquittals. The journey from booking to sentencing is long and uncertain. For this reason, Zanesville City Jail Inmates: Crime Stories and Arrest Records reflects only the beginning of a legal process. Highlighting this distinction is crucial for fair interpretation.
Another myth is that online data is always complete and up-to-date. As mentioned, processing delays and system limitations create gaps. Some websites may even display outdated or incorrect information to generate clicks. Users might not realize that not every database pulls from the same source. This inconsistency can cause confusion. It is important to verify details through official channels before acting on any information. Treating public records as a starting point, not an endpoint, protects against misinformation.
